Output e3f616f7fe124200a67fe5b29ebbee1cd11cc9fec1182ed705f1f2f2b1087c59:0

value
672
script pubkey
OP_0 OP_PUSHBYTES_20 1dd540fcaa652ab0fd2011629e51282801cda388
address
bc1qrh25pl92v54tplfqz93fu5fg9qqumgugtzyemt
transaction
e3f616f7fe124200a67fe5b29ebbee1cd11cc9fec1182ed705f1f2f2b1087c59
confirmations
70043
spent
true